The Problem
ants are more than a nuisance: they contaminate food, damage structures, and in some cases, deliver painful stings. In Oregon, the most common invaders are odorous house ants, pavement ants, and carpenter ants. Carpenter ants are the biggest concern because they tunnel through wood to create nests, weakening load-bearing beams over time. Unlike termites, they don't eat wood—they excavate it, leaving smooth galleries and piles of sawdust-like frass. The National Pest Management Association reports that carpenter ants cause millions in structural damage annually in the US. Fire ants, though less widespread, have established populations in southern Oregon, and their stings can cause allergic reactions in sensitive individuals. According to the USDA, fire ants cost the US over $6 billion each year in control and damage. A mature fire ant colony can house 100,000 to 500,000 workers, making eradication difficult without professional help.
Warning Signs
- •Ant trails: visible lines of ants moving to and from a food source or nest.
- •Frass: piles of sawdust-like wood shavings near baseboards, windows, or wood structures, indicating carpenter ants.
- •Rustling sounds: faint scratching noises within walls, especially at night, from carpenter ant activity.
- •Winged ants indoors: swarmers (reproductive ants) emerging from walls, ceilings, or windows in spring or fall.
- •Small dirt mounds near foundations: often from pavement ants nesting under slabs or stones.
- •Damaged wood: hollow-sounding wood, blistering paint, or small holes in wooden structures.
- •ants in kitchen or pantry: especially near sugar, grease, or pet food.

Treatment Options
Baiting
$150-$300Ant baits combine a slow-acting poison with an attractive food source. Workers carry bait back to the colony, killing the queen and entire nest over 1-2 weeks. Effective for most species but requires patience and correct placement.
Dusting & Foam
$200-$450Insecticidal dust or foam is applied directly into wall voids, voids around pipes, and carpenter ant nests. Dusts like diatomaceous earth or silica gel are long-lasting and reach hidden colonies. Foams expand to fill cavities.
Perimeter Spray
$150-$350A liquid insecticide barrier is sprayed around the foundation, windows, and doors to repel and kill ants. Often combined with interior crack-and-crevice treatments. Provides quick relief but may not eliminate the colony.


Carpenter ants in Oregon: Identification and Behavior
Carpenter ants (Camponotus spp.) are among the largest ants in Oregon, with workers ranging from 6 to 12 mm. They are typically black, but some species have reddish or brownish hues. Unlike termites, they do not eat wood; they excavate it to create smooth, clean galleries for nesting. They prefer moist, decaying wood but can also tunnel into sound wood if moisture is present. In Oregon, carpenter ants are most active from March through October, with swarmers (winged reproductives) emerging in spring to start new colonies. Common nesting sites include wood piles, tree stumps, hollow doors, wall voids, and attic beams. Frass—piles of sawdust-like material mixed with insect body parts—is a telltale sign. A mature colony can contain several thousand workers and a single queen. Because they forage up to 300 feet from their nest, seeing ants indoors doesn't mean the nest is inside. However, if you see ants in winter, the nest is likely within the heated structure. Control requires locating and treating the parent colony, often by injecting dust into voids. Baiting can also work if the ants accept the bait, but it may take weeks.
Fire ants in Southern Oregon: Risks and Management
Imported fire ants (Solenopsis invicta and Solenopsis richteri) have established populations in southern Oregon, particularly in Jackson and Josephine counties. These ants are aggressive, and their stings produce a burning sensation followed by pustules. In sensitive individuals, stings can cause anaphylaxis. Fire ants build mound nests in sunny areas, such as lawns, pastures, and along roadsides. Mounds can be up to 18 inches high and contain tens of thousands of ants. The USDA estimates that fire ants cause over $6 billion in damage and control costs annually across the US. In Oregon, the Oregon Department of Agriculture monitors and manages fire ant infestations. Control typically involves broadcast baiting with insect growth regulators (IGRs) that prevent the queen from reproducing. Individual mound treatments with contact insecticides are also used but are less effective for large areas. Because fire ant colonies can have multiple queens, eradication often requires repeated treatments. Homeowners should avoid disturbing mounds and call a professional for safe removal. Understanding Ant Foraging Behavior and Baiting Strategies
ants are social insects that communicate via pheromones. Foragers leave a chemical trail back to the nest, which other ants follow. This behavior is the key to successful baiting. Baits exploit the ant's natural foraging by combining a food attractant with a slow-acting poison. The key is to match the bait to the ant's current food preference: protein baits in spring when colonies are growing, sugar baits in summer when they crave energy. Many commercial baits contain both or alternative attractants. The poison must be slow enough that workers can carry it back to the colony and feed it to the queen and larvae before dying. Common active ingredients include borax (boric acid) and hydramethylnon. Placement is critical: baits should be placed along foraging trails, near entry points, but not near other food sources or repellent sprays. Avoid spraying repellents near bait stations, as they will deter ants. Patience is essential—it can take 1-2 weeks to see a significant reduction. Professional pest control companies use advanced baits and monitoring to ensure the entire colony is eliminated.

Comparison of Common Oregon Ant Species
| Species | Size | Color | Nesting Site | Primary Concern |
|---|---|---|---|---|
| Carpenter ant | 6–12 mm | Black or red-black | Wood (moist or sound) | Structural damage |
| Odorous house ant | 2–3 mm | Brown to black | Soil, wall voids | Contamination, odor |
| Pavement ant | 2.5–4 mm | Dark brown to black | Under slabs, rocks | Mounds on pavement |
| Fire ant | 3–6 mm | Reddish-brown | Mounds in soil | Painful stings, allergic reactions |

DIY vs Professional
DIY ant control can work for minor, localized infestations—like a small trail of odorous house ants. Store-bought sprays kill on contact but rarely reach the colony. Baits can be effective if you identify the correct food preference and place them where ants are foraging. However, many homeowners make mistakes: they spray repellents near bait stations (which deters ants), use the wrong bait, or fail to find the nest. Professional exterminators have access to specialized baits, dusts, and foams that target the queen and provide residual protection. They also know where to look for hidden nests. For carpenter ants, DIY is rarely sufficient because nests are often deep within walls or wood. A pro can drill and inject dust into voids, ensuring the colony is eliminated. In Oregon, where carpenter ants are common, professional treatment often saves money in the long run by preventing structural damage.
Local Context
Oregon's diverse geography creates distinct ant control challenges. In the Willamette Valley, including Portland, Salem, and Eugene, the mild, wet climate is ideal for carpenter ants and odorous house ants. Homes with basements and crawlspaces are especially vulnerable. Coastal areas like Astoria and Newport experience high humidity, which attracts moisture-loving ants and can exacerbate wood decay. In central and eastern Oregon—Bend, Redmond, Pendleton—drier conditions favor pavement ants and thatching ants. Fire ants are a concern only in the southern Rogue Valley, where warmer temperatures allow them to thrive. Mountain communities like Ashland and Mount Hood see seasonal ant activity that can spike after snowmelt. Regardless of region, ants are most active from March to October, and heavy rain or heat waves often drive them indoors. Carpenter-ant evidence boundary
University of Minnesota Extension notes that carpenter-ant parent nests are commonly associated with moist or decayed wood, while satellite nests may occur in drier voids. Correct moisture problems and identify the nest rather than treating every large ant as proof of structural damage.

- ✓Seal cracks and gaps in foundations, around windows, and doors with caulk or weatherstripping.
- ✓Keep kitchen counters clean and store food in airtight containers; wipe up spills immediately.
- ✓Trim tree branches and shrubs away from the house, as ants use them as bridges.
- ✓Fix leaky faucets and pipes; ants are attracted to moisture, especially carpenter ants.
- ✓Store firewood at least 20 feet from the house and off the ground.
- ✓Use ant-proof dishes for pet food, or feed pets at set times and remove uneaten food.
- ✓Inspect wooden structures, decks, and fences regularly for signs of ants or wood damage.
